The successful entrepreneur's guide to accelerating growth

Daring to Compete offers real-world strategies to accelerate the growth of your business and secure your place as a market leader. This expert guide is the result of years of comprehensive research and experience from global professional services organization EY, originator of the celebrated "Entrepreneur Of The Year" program. Employing its worldwide reach and extensive network of successful entrepreneurs, EY has developed a model of sustainable business development-"The 7 Drivers of GrowthTM." This innovative and highly effective approach to strategic growth is an invaluable resource for high-growth businesses, entrepreneurs, and start-ups. Favoring practical strategies over abstract theories, this book provides clear guidance on the Customer; Funding and Finance; Transactions and Alliances; Risk; People, Behaviors, and Culture; Digital Technology and Analytics; and Operations. This book brings the application of these drivers to life by featuring insights from Entrepreneur Of The Year award-winning entrepreneurs from a wide range of industries and geographic locations. These entrepreneurs share how each driver functions in actual business situations and present first-hand advice on their application and implementation.

Planned and sustainable growth is a challenge faced by businesses every day, from developing ventures to leading enterprises. Effective entrepreneurs embrace the drivers of growth and recognize what areas require sharper focus. DIANE FOREMAN is the Chairman of Chelsea Group Ltd. She is one of New Zealand???s most successful businesswomen, was named the EY Entrepreneur Of The Year New Zealand in 2009, and served as an EY World Entrepreneur Of The Year judge. Forbes Asia named Diane "one of Asia's most powerful women."

BRYAN PEARCE is a partner of Ernst & Young LLP (US) based in Boston, Massachusetts and the EY Global Leader Entrepreneurship with responsibility for the EY Entrepreneur Of The Year Program. He is an in-demand speaker on topics of entrepreneurship, start-ups and venture financing.

GEOFFREY GODDING is a partner of Ernst & Young LLP (US) based in London. He has extensive experience advising high-growth businesses globally. He is EY's Global Leader of Digital & Innovations for Growth Markets and led the development of the EY 7 Drivers of Growth.
